About the Role
We are looking for a “Product Owner” to join our Data and Services (D&S) tribe at SWIFT, to lead the KYC Registry Business squad.
Based in Kuala Lumpur, you will be working as a member of an agile dynamic team that is responsible for end-to-end delivery; from customer engagement to operations. Our D&S tribe operates in a truly agile way. You will have a unique opportunity to expand your reach in terms of knowledges and network, and to build your expertise through SWIFT’s global platform.
As a Product Owner, you are accountable for the end-to-end execution of the lifecycle of a product. Together with your squad and other teams, you will drive the definition of a vision for the product, the associated roadmap and prioritise the product backlog accordingly. Reporting to a Business Area Lead, you will act as the primary liaison between your squad and its stakeholders, balancing their needs and expectations, in line with the tribe North Star principles and business ambitions. Your role entails building strong relationships with teams across different time zones and establishing efficient working relationships with other teams, along with the ability to delegate tasks effectively.
Ideal candidates will process technical proficiency, particularly with swift messaging, and have the capability to support a large number of customers with operational excellence and customer centricity mindset.

SWIFT is a global member-owned cooperative and the world’s leading provider of secure financial messaging services.
We provide our community with a platform for messaging and standards for communicating, and we offer products and services to facilitate access and integration, identification, analysis and regulatory compliance.
Our messaging platform, products and services connect more than 11,000 banking and securities organisations, market infrastructures and corporate customers in more than 200 countries and territories.
SWIFT also brings the financial community together – at global, regional and local levels – to shape market practice, define standards and debate issues of mutual interest or concern.
